我想绘制一条带有2条线的图形(内部托架和外部托架),但是我有2列数据用于内部托架。我需要设置日期限制以在特定日期切换列。在下面的数据中,我想绘制2015-09-08至2015-09-23的IB.y和2015-09-24至2015-10-07的IB.x.然后我想绘制所有OB。

下面的代码绘制了整个日期范围内的IB.x和IB.y,而不是根据需要在2015-09-24进行分割:

AllDailyMean = ggplot(AllMean, aes(x=Date)) + geom_line(aes(y=IB.x, 
color = "Inner Bay"), size = 0.5) + geom_ribbon(aes(ymin=IBMin.x, 
ymax = IBMax.x), fill = "coral2", alpha = 0.2, linetype = 3) +
scale_x_date(limits = as.Date(c("2015-09-08", "2015-09-23"))) + 
geom_line(aes(y=IB.y, color = "Inner Bay"), size = 0.5) +
geom_line(aes(y=OB, color = "Outer Bay"), size = 0.5) +
geom_ribbon(aes(ymin=IBMin.y, ymax=IBMax.y), fill = "coral2", alpha 
= 0.2, linetype = 3) + geom_ribbon(aes(ymin=OBMin, ymax=OBMax), 
fill = "skyblue4", alpha = 0.2, linetype = 3) +
scale_x_date(labels = date_format("%b '%y"), date_breaks = "2 
months") + labs(y = expression(atop("Mean Daily Temp", 
paste(("°C"%+-%"Max/Min")))), x = "Date")

一种选择是在您的美学范围内使用简单的ifelse。我删除了您的一堆代码,因为它对手头的问题是多余的(提供一个最小的可重现示例,删除所有不相关的细节将很有帮助。)

ggplot(df, aes(x=Date)) +
    geom_line(aes(y=ifelse(Date <= "2015-09-23", IB.x, NA), color = "Inner Bay"), size = 0.5) + 
    geom_line(aes(y=ifelse(Date > "2015-09-23", IB.x, NA), color = "Outer Bay"), size = 0.5) +
    labs(y = expression(atop("Mean Daily Temp", paste(("°C"%+-%"Max/Min")))), x = "Date")
